Overview of Mendenhall Lake Campground

Number of Sites 69

Pad Type gravel

Reservations yes

Open Seasonally May-Sept.

Elevation 65 ft / 19 m

Max Stay 14

Tent Camping Yes

Online reservations only. Fills up fast. Full service sites are $28 and E/W sites are $26. Very private sites. Well patrolled by park rangers and staff. Fairly level pads. Beautiful setting on Mendenhall lake looking across at the Glacier and Nugget Creek falls. The trails to the falls and Glacier are worth the trip.

Our proximity to Mendenhall Glacier was superb. One day we hiked to the glacier and the next day we kayaked - all directly from the campground! Also, the impressive Mendenhall Waterfall and Visitors Center is a short 5 minute drive. We loved this area and the campground's amenities were good.
